In a period of profound social and environmental upheaval, climate change has become one of our greatest challenges. Yet for many of us, fear, confusion and frustration mean we are reluctant to consider, let alone act on this pressing issue.

Science is vital to finding and enacting solutions to this challenge, but we rely on artists to bring this abstract material into the realm of culture. Their work can help us develop a deeper understanding of our present reality, and inspire a vibrant, positive vision of the future.

In collaboration with the Ian Potter Museum of Art at the University of Melbourne, Art+Climate=Change documents twenty-five exhibitions by artists during 2015.
